Web
-
5 Minute History
5 Minute History The Invention of the World Wide Web
In the 11th episode of the 5 Minute History podcast, we take a brief look at the invention of the…
Read More »
In the 11th episode of the 5 Minute History podcast, we take a brief look at the invention of the…
Read More »